переместил. Mailer-Daemon, это не статья, ты бы лучше перевел и запостил сам, чем просто кидать линк.
Исполняю обещанное:
WAV2BIN
Общее описание:
Это утилита предназначенна для преобразования и сохранения информации с магнитных лент в формат ASCII или образы бинарных файлов.
Исходник теперь доступен и распространяется по лицензии GPL, пожалуйста, прочитайте сопутствующий COPYING.txt файл.
Ссылки на скачивание:
Скачать ехе-шку версии WAV2BIN
(v 1,40,exe-шка)
Скачать полную версию WAV2BIN
(v 1,40, ехе-шка, сорскод и GPL)
Также есть полная версия для Mac OSX
(v 1,40, ехе-шка, сорскод и GPL)
Компиляция:
Эта программа написана на ANSI C, компилируемый с любым компилятором (я использовал старый Borland C версия 3.1).
Как это делаеться:
Оцифровываем аудио трек в файл WAV (рекомендуемая частота 11 кГц), или лучше.
В DOS шелле пишем:
WAV2BIN SrcFile DstFile [T:type] [G:graph] [D:level]
SrcFile
WAV-файл, который должен быть совместим со следующими правилами:
- 8 бит на выборку,
- Монофонический
- От 5 до 22 кГц частота дискретизации (11 кГц рекомендуется).
DstFile
Выходной файл, формат будет зависеть от исходного файла:
- ASCII файл, если источник WAV содержит основной код,
Если DstFile равно "NULL", выходной файл не генерируется.
type
Исходный тип файла (опция для основных файлов источников):
- BAS Основная программа ASCII файл изображения (по умолчанию)
- IMG Основная программа имиджа бинарного файла.
graph
Преобразование специальных символов (опция используется с T: BAS):
- YES (по умолчанию)
- NO
level
Распечатка следов отладки (см. исходный файл):
- Шестнадцатеричное целое (0x____)
Детальные характеристики:
Эта программа распознает следующие типы типы файлов:
0x20
Старый формат, Basic,
0x21
Старый формат, Basic с паролем,
0x70
Новый формат, Basic,
0x71
Новый формат, Basic с паролем,
0x72
Новый формат Extended Basic,
0x73
Новый формат Extended Basic с паролем,
0x74
Формат данных
0x80
PC-1211 формата, Basic,
0xA1
PC-1500 формата, Basic,
- Выход по умолчанию ASCII файл (может быть принужденно бинарный имидж-файл),
- Все известные основные маркеры ,
- Неизвестный знаки преобразуються в шестнадцатеричный код в квадратных скобках,
- Специальные символы преобразуються в шестнадцатеричный код в квадратных скобках или IBM PC символы [ASCII код]:
e [65] [E3] [FB] [9D] [DB] [F0]
[03] [04] [05] [06]
0x26
Старый формат сборки программы или Datas,
0x76
Новый формат сборки программы или Datas,
0xA0
PC-1500 формата сборки программы или Datas.
- Выход представляет собой бинарный образ содержимого файла.
- Порядок параметров после SrcFile и DstFile не является существенным.
- T: и G: параметры являются необязательными.
- D: параметр используется только для отладки.
Для к.про перевел Mailer-Daemon (c) 2012